摘要
An underlay cognitive multisource multirelay cooperative network is proposed and an analytical framework to evaluate the system performance is formulated. Under both maximum transmission power and interference power constraints, exact and asymptotic outage probabilities for proactive decode-and-forward relaying over Rayleigh fading channels are derived. Both multiuser diversity and cooperative diversity can be achieved with direct secondary links.
